¿Qué son los Webhooks de Shopify?
Los webhooks de Shopify, o webhooks en general, son notificaciones automatizadas en tiempo real que aplicaciones como Shopify intercambian con aplicaciones externas de terceros para comunicarse y actualizarse entre sí. Los webhooks de Shopify son específicamente devoluciones de llamadas HTTP activadas por eventos específicos dentro de tu tienda de Shopify.
Cuando ocurre uno de estos eventos, Shopify envía una solicitud HTTP POST a una URL específica que contiene la información sobre el evento. Esto le permite automatizar las reacciones ante eventos, como cuando se crea un nuevo producto o se actualiza uno actual, se realiza un pedido o se produce un cambio en un pedido, o se actualizan los datos de un cliente antiguo, y mucho más. Por lo tanto, los webhooks ayudan a las aplicaciones (como Shopify) a integrarse con otras herramientas de terceros, automatizar los flujos de trabajo y crear una experiencia de compra más fluida para tus clientes.
¿Por qué usar Shopify Webhooks?
Los Webhooks de Shopify desempeñan un papel fundamental en la automatización y mejora de los procesos de comercio electrónico, lo que implica varios beneficios comerciales, que incluyen:
- Mejore la automatización y la eficiencia: Los webhooks de Shopify te permiten automatizar muchos procesos, ahorrando tiempo y reduciendo el trabajo manual. Por ejemplo, puedes actualizar automáticamente los niveles de inventario en varias plataformas o activar acciones específicas cuando un cliente hace un pedido, como enviar correos electrónicos de confirmación o actualizar tu CRM.
- Entregue actualizaciones en tiempo real: Los webhooks garantizan que siempre trabajes con información actualizada. Ya sea que necesites actualizaciones en tiempo real sobre los pedidos, los detalles de los clientes o los productos, los webhooks proporcionan notificaciones instantáneas cuando se producen cambios, lo que elimina las demoras y las imprecisiones.
- Mejore la personalización: Puedes personalizar los webhooks de Shopify para que se adapten a las necesidades de tu tienda. Ya sea que quieras activar acciones específicas cuando se gestionan los pedidos, se añaden o eliminan productos o los clientes se suscriben a los boletines informativos, los webhooks te brindan la flexibilidad de diseñar flujos de trabajo adaptados a tu empresa.
- Garantice la coherencia y reduzca los errores: Los webhooks permiten una sincronización perfecta entre tu tienda de Shopify y otras aplicaciones, lo que evita errores de datos, inconsistencias y la necesidad de introducir datos manualmente.
Casos de uso comunes de Shopify Webhooks
Para entender cómo se usan los Webhooks de Shopify en la práctica, estos son algunos de los muchos casos de uso comunes que permite:
- Automatización del cumplimiento de pedidos:
Notifica automáticamente a tu equipo de logística cuando realices o pagues un nuevo pedido, lo que reduce el tiempo entre la realización del pedido y la gestión logística. - Gestión de inventario:
Mantén tus niveles de inventario sincronizados en los diferentes canales de venta actualizando automáticamente los niveles de stock cuando vendas o compres productos. - Automatización de envíos:
Activa la creación de etiquetas de envío y envía información de seguimiento a los clientes. - Notificaciones de clientes:
Envía correos electrónicos de confirmación de pedidos, actualizaciones de envíos y recordatorios de carritos abandonados. - Integración con CRM:
Agregue automáticamente nuevos clientes a su software de CRM cuando realicen una compra o se suscriban a su boletín informativo, asegurándose de que todos los datos de los clientes estén actualizados. - Activadores de marketing por correo electrónico:
Usa webhooks para activar campañas de correo electrónico personalizadas basadas en acciones específicas de los clientes, como carritos abandonados o recomendaciones de productos.
Tipos de webhooks de Shopify (lista de webhooks de Shopify)
Shopify ofrece una multitud de temas de webhooks a los que puedes suscribirte. Algunos de los más utilizados son:
- Pedidos: ordenar/crear, ordenar/eliminar, ordenar/actualizar.
- Productos: producto/creación, producto/actualización, producto/eliminación.
- Clientes: cliente/crear, cliente/actualizar, cliente/eliminar.
- Colecciones: recopilación/creación, recopilación/actualización, recopilación/eliminación.
¿Cómo funcionan los Webhooks de Shopify?
Los webhooks de Shopify funcionan enviando una solicitud POST a una URL específica de tu servidor cuando ocurre un evento. Esta solicitud contiene una carga útil JSON o XML con detalles sobre el evento, lo que permite a la aplicación gestionar los datos en consecuencia. Este es un desglose simplificado de cómo funcionan los Webhooks de Shopify:
- Activador de evento: Cuando ocurre un evento específico en tu tienda de Shopify (por ejemplo, la creación de un pedido, la actualización de un producto o el registro de un cliente), se activa un webhook.
- Notificación: Shopify envía una notificación a una URL predefinida, conocida como punto final del webhook.
- Transmisión de datos: La notificación contiene datos relevantes sobre el evento, lo que le permite tomar medidas.
Cómo configurar Shopify Webhooks
La configuración de un webhook de Shopify implica el uso de la API de Shopify. Este es un proceso básico:
- Ve a tu panel de control de Shopify
Navega hasta Ajustes > Notificaciones en tu panel de control de Shopify. - Crear webhook
Desplázate hacia abajo hasta el Webhooks sección y haga clic en Crear webhook. Elige el evento del que quieres hacer un seguimiento (por ejemplo, la creación de un pedido, la actualización del producto, etc.) e introduce la URL a la que quieres que se envíe la carga útil. - Prueba tu webhook
Shopify te permite probar tus webhooks enviando cargas útiles de muestra para asegurarte de que todo funciona correctamente. - Supervise y administre los webhooks
Después de configurar los webhooks, puedes administrarlos desde tu panel de control de Shopify. Supervise su estado, compruebe la última vez que se activaron y asegúrese de que funcionan según lo previsto.
Es importante tener en cuenta que, a pesar de su utilidad, los webhooks de Shopify a veces pueden presentar desafíos. Los problemas más comunes incluyen webhooks e interpretación de datos retrasados o faltantes. En la mayoría de los casos, volver a comprobar la configuración del webhook, asegurarte de que el punto final reciba datos POST o consultar la documentación de la API de Shopify puede ayudar a resolver estos problemas.
Habilita la integración y la automatización con Shopify Webhooks
Los webhooks de Shopify son una poderosa herramienta que puede automatizar los flujos de trabajo, garantizar la sincronización de datos en tiempo real y mejorar la eficiencia general de tu tienda de comercio electrónico. Ya seas propietario de una empresa o un desarrollador, entender cómo configurar y usar los webhooks te permitirá desbloquear nuevos niveles de automatización y personalización en tu tienda de Shopify. Los Webhooks de Shopify son un recurso invaluable para agilizar y automatizar varias operaciones de comercio electrónico, garantizando una experiencia dinámica, optimizada y en tiempo real en la experiencia del cliente y la administración de tu tienda de comercio electrónico de Shopify.